Why is comprehensive management of the patient medication list important?

Comprehensive management of the patient medication list is crucial for patient safety and effective management due to several key reasons. Firstly, maintaining an accurate and detailed medication list helps to ensure that all healthcare providers involved in a patient’s care are aware of the current medications the patient is taking. This minimizes the risk of prescription errors, such as drug interactions or duplicate therapies, which can have serious health implications.

By having an up-to-date medication list, healthcare providers can make informed decisions regarding treatment plans, monitoring for side effects, and adjusting dosages as necessary. This also enhances communication among the healthcare team, ensuring that everyone is on the same page regarding the patient’s treatment.

Additionally, an accurate medication list empowers patients to engage actively in their own healthcare, allowing them to discuss their medications knowledgeably and ask questions about any potential changes or concerns. This collaborative approach is essential for improving health outcomes and preventing adverse drug events.
